Violet Ruth BroderickAugust 13, 1947 - November 20, 2006
Violet Ruth Broderick, age 59, died at her home in Norton after a long illness surrounded by the comfort of her loving family. Violet was born in Boston on August 13, 1947 and was a native of Foxboro were she attended school. She worked as a Health Aid at the Wrentham State Developmental Center for over 20 years until her retirement in 1986. Violet loved spending time with her grandchildren and family. She also enjoyed playing bingo in Norton and surrounding towns. She was a devoted wife, mother, grandmother and friend. Beloved wife of Michael I. Broderick.
